#fc31cd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fc31cd is composed of 98.8% red, 19.2%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 18.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 313.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 59%. #fc31c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ff62ff with #f9009b.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#fc31cd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fc31cd has RGB values of R:252, G:49,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.19,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16527821.

Shades and Tints of #fc31cd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070005 is the darkest color, while #fff2f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c31cd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c9199 is the less saturated color, while #fc31cd is the most saturated one.
